About Lhorizon Resort And Spa

Located on the Hermann Bungalows side, offering a spa center and hot tub, L'Horizon Resort & Spa, Hermann Bungalows Palm Springs is an adult only (21 ) resort, 1.6 mi from Palm Springs Convention Center. All rooms include a private bathroom fitted with a shower, flat-screen smart TV with cable channels, and a coffee machine. For your comfort, you will find bath robes and slippers. L'Horizon Resort & Spa, Hermann Bungalows features free WiFi throughout the property. The on-site restaurant, SO-PA, offers an alfresco dining experience in an intimate setting. Breakfast, lunch, & dinner are available at the pool bar & through in-room dining. Free use of bicycles is available at this hotel and the area is popular for cycling. Saks Fifth Avenue is 3.7 mi from L'Horizon Resort & Spa, Hermann Bungalows, while Palm Springs Square Shopping Center is 1.8 mi from the property. The nearest airport is Palm Springs International Airport, 1.9 mi from the property.

Where is Lhorizon Resort And Spa located, and how walkable is the area?
Lhorizon Resort And Spa is located at 1050 E Palm Canyon Drive, Palm Springs, CA 92264. With a Walk Score of 55, the area is rated Somewhat Walkable. Some errands can be done on foot, but a car or rideshare is helpful for most trips.
